Mount Carmel College of Nursing vs. Wittenberg
Both Mount Carmel College of Nursing and Wittenberg University are Private, 4 years schools located in Ohio. The following statements compare Mount Carmel College of Nursing and Wittenberg University with important academic statistics including tuition, test scores, and admission rate.
- Both schools are private.
- Wittenberg's tuition ($44,602) is more expensive than Mount Carmel College of Nursing ($27,335).
- Mount Carmel College of Nursing's acceptance rate (57.39%) is lower than Wittenberg (91.04%).
- Mount Carmel College of Nursing has higher yield (39.39%) than Wittenberg (14.23%).
- Both schools have same SAT scores of 1,170.
- Mount Carmel College of Nursing's students to faculty ratio (9 to 1) is lower than Wittenberg (12 to 1).
- Wittenberg (1,333 students) is larger than Mount Carmel College of Nursing (712 students) with more enrolled students.
- Wittenberg ($32,603) has higher amount of financial aid than Mount Carmel College of Nursing ($8,606).
- Mount Carmel College of Nursing's graduation rate (71%) is higher than Wittenberg (54%).
